TEENIE BEANIE BABIES FROM MCDONALD'S ALREADY CAUSING A STIR.


Byline: Associated Press

Beanie Babies are the hottest toy around, and McDonald's Corp. is jumping on the bandwagon in hopes of latching on to big profits.

Beginning Friday, the fast-food chain began giving away miniature Beanie Babies with Happy Meals.

``This is going to be a hot item,'' Chicago McDonald's restaurant manager Jennifer Salinaz told the Wall Street Journal. She said she has received 30 calls a day from parents wanting to know when the promotion will start - even though it wasn't advertised in advance.

Parents have grown accustomed to finding the popular toys sold out.
